A complete silver sixpence of Charles I 1625 - 1649 AD. Obverse has a crowned bust left, I behind, CAROLVS.D:G:M:R:F:ET:H:REX. Reverse has an oval shield in inner circle, IVSTITIA.THRONVM.FIRMAT
